Types of Smoke Detectors: Choosing the Right Protection

Not all smoke detectors work the same way, and choosing the right type for each location in your Signal Hill home can mean the difference between early warning and late detection. Ionization detectors are fastest at detecting fast-flaming fires (paper, grease) but are prone to nuisance alarms from cooking. Photoelectric detectors are better at detecting slow-smoldering fires (electrical, upholstery) which produce large smoke particles before flames appear. Dual-sensor detectors combine both technologies for comprehensive protection.

For bedrooms and hallways, we recommend dual-sensor or photoelectric detectors (fewer nuisance alarms at night). For kitchens, photoelectric detectors placed at least 10 feet from cooking appliances minimize false alarms while still providing protection. For laundry rooms, utility rooms, and areas with fuel-burning equipment, combination smoke/CO detectors provide dual protection in a single unit. All detectors should be mounted on the ceiling or high on walls (smoke rises) and tested monthly.

Smoke and CO Detector Requirements for Signal Hill Homes

California has some of the strictest smoke and carbon monoxide detector requirements in the nation, and Signal Hill homes must comply. California law requires: at least one smoke detector in every bedroom, one outside each sleeping area, and one on every level of the home including the basement. All smoke detectors in new construction or remodels must be hardwired with battery backup and interconnected (when one sounds, they all sound). Carbon monoxide detectors are required outside each sleeping area in homes with fuel-burning appliances, attached garages, or fireplaces.

If your Signal Hill home has battery-only smoke detectors, a renovation or sale will trigger the requirement to upgrade to hardwired, interconnected units. Frequently Asked Questions: Electrical Safety Inspections in Signal Hill

How often should smoke detectors be replaced?

Smoke detectors should be replaced every 10 years regardless of whether they appear to work. The sensors degrade over time and become less effective. California law requires 10-year sealed lithium battery models for all new installations. If your detectors don't have a manufacture date or it's been 10+ years, it's time to replace them.

How many smoke detectors does my Signal Hill home need?

California requires at least one smoke detector in every bedroom, one outside each sleeping area, and one on every level of the home. For a typical 3-bedroom, 2-story Signal Hill home, that's a minimum of 5-6 detectors. All must be hardwired with battery backup and interconnected in new construction or remodels.

What's the difference between ionization and photoelectric smoke detectors?

Ionization detectors respond fastest to fast-flaming fires. Photoelectric detectors are better at detecting slow-smoldering fires. We recommend dual-sensor detectors that combine both technologies for comprehensive protection, or photoelectric detectors in kitchens (fewer false alarms from cooking).

Do I need carbon monoxide detectors in Signal Hill?

Yes — California law requires CO detectors outside each sleeping area in homes with gas-burning appliances, attached garages, or fireplaces. Since most Signal Hill homes have gas water heaters, furnaces, or stoves, CO detectors are required in virtually every home. Can you interconnect my existing smoke detectors?

If your Signal Hill home has battery-only smoke detectors, upgrading to hardwired, interconnected units is the safest option. Interconnected detectors all sound when one detects smoke, giving you more warning time. Our Electrical Safety Inspection Process in Signal Hill

Our thorough electrical safety inspection process in Signal Hill is designed to provide a clear picture of your system’s health:

  1. Initial Walkthrough and Documentation: We begin with a visual inspection of your property’s accessible electrical components. This includes examining the electrical panel, outlets, switches, and visible wiring throughout your Signal Hill location.
  2. Electrical Panel Inspection: We meticulously check your main electrical panel for any signs of wear, corrosion, loose connections, or improper wiring, which are critical points for system safety.
  3. Outlet and Switch Testing: Each outlet and switch is tested for proper grounding, voltage, and secure connections, ensuring they function safely and efficiently. We also check for any loose fittings or damage.
  4. Wiring Assessment: We examine visible wiring for signs of damage, fraying, or outdated insulation. This is especially important for older properties in Signal Hill that may have outdated or unsafe wiring materials.
  5. Appliance and Fixture Check: We inspect connections for major appliances and lighting fixtures to ensure they are safely installed and properly wired to prevent overloading or short circuits.
  6. Detailed Report and Recommendations: Following the inspection, we provide a comprehensive report detailing our findings, highlighting any potential hazards, and offering clear, prioritized recommendations for necessary repairs or upgrades to ensure your Signal Hill property’s electrical safety.

FAQ — Electrical Safety Inspections in Signal Hill

Q1: How often should I get an electrical safety inspection in Signal Hill?

For most homes in Signal Hill, a professional electrical safety inspection is recommended every 3-5 years. However, if your home is older, has undergone significant renovations, or if you notice any potential electrical issues, you should schedule an inspection sooner.

Q2: What are the signs that my Signal Hill property needs an electrical safety inspection?

Common signs include frequently tripping circuit breakers, flickering or dimming lights, outlets that are warm to the touch, burning smells from outlets or switches, and a buzzing sound from your electrical panel. If your home was built before 1970, an inspection is highly advisable.

Q3: Does Signal Hill require electrical safety inspections for home sales?

While not always a mandatory city ordinance for every sale, many mortgage lenders and escrow companies require a recent electrical inspection to ensure the property meets safety standards. It’s a crucial step for any home transaction in Signal Hill.
